2. General Electric Co. (GE)
- Revenue (TTM): $75.07 billion
- Net Income (TTM): -$5.84 billion
- Market Cap: $89.02 billion
- 1-Year Trailing Total Return: -11.09%
- Exchange: New York Stock Exchange
General Electric is one of the largest American multinational corporations. It is also one of the Fortune 500 companies. GE operates in multiple industries, including healthcare and aviation. But is it best known for its innovations in power and renewable energy. In fact, it is one of the key players in green energy solutions. It has made key strides in the development of wind turbines and energy-efficient software.
3. Iberdrola SA (IBDRY)
- Revenue (TTM): $53 billion
- Net Income (TTM): $4.99 billion
- Market Cap: $71.81 billion
- 1-Year Trailing Total Return: 12.07%
- Exchange: OTC
Iberdrola is a Spain-based multinational electric utility company. The company engages in the generation, distribution, and trading of electricity. It specializes in clean energy, including onshore and offshore wind, pumped hydro, solar photovoltaic, and battery storage. Iberdrola operates in the U.S., U.K., Spain, Mexico, and Brazil and has an international presence in Portugal, Greece, Japan, and Australia, to name a few.
4. Constellation Energy Corp. (CEG)
- Revenue (TTM): $22.64 billion
- Net Income (TTM): -$151 million
- Market Cap: $29.71 billion
- 1-Year Trailing Total Return: 113.65%
- Exchange: Nasdaq
Constellation Energy is headquartered in Baltimore but has offices across the United States. It provides a variety of energy sources, including electrical, nuclear, and natural gas services. The company's client base includes business, residential, and public sector customers. According to its website, Constellation is the largest carbon-free energy producer in the United States.
5. NextEra Energy (NEE)
- Revenue (TTM): $19.84 billion
- Net Income (TTM): $3.83 billion
- Market Cap: $172.98 billion
- 1-Year Trailing Total Return: -1.28%
- Exchange: New York Stock Exchange
NextEra is a diverse company that provides wholesale power generation while operating power plants. Its customers include retail and municipal electricity providers, industrial corporations, and power cooperatives. The company invests billions in renewable energy sources and is one of the world's largest wind and solar energy generators. This is in conjunction with other energy sources in its portfolio, such as nuclear power and natural gas.
6. Vestas Wind Systems A/S (VWDRY)
- Revenue (TTM): $15.46 billion
- Net Income (TTM): -$1.09 billion
- Market Cap: $29.58 billion
- 1-Year Trailing Total Return: 0%
- Exchange: OTC
Vestas Wind Systems is a Denmark-based wind energy company. It develops, manufactures, and installs wind turbines. The company also operates a service segment that provides service contracts, spare parts, and related activities. The company has installed wind turbines in scores of countries across the globe.
7. Jinko Solar Holding Co. Ltd. (JKS)
- Revenue (TTM): $10.58 billion
- Net Income (TTM): $27.95 million
- Market Cap: $2.50 billion
- 1-Year Trailing Total Return: 10.31%
- Exchange: New York Stock Exchange
Jinko Solar is a China-based solar power company. It manufactures solar energy products, including silicon ingots and wafers, solar cells, and solar modules. The company also provides solar system integration services. Jinko sells its products to customers in the U.S., Europe, Asia, Africa, and Latin America.

9. Brookfield Renewable Corp. (BEPC)
- Revenue (TTM): $4.76 billion
- Net Income (TTM): $887.55 million
- Market Cap: $7.50 billion
- 1-Year Trailing Total Return: 3.92%
- Exchange: New York Stock Exchange
Brookfield Renewable is a Canada-based limited partnership that owns and operates renewable power assets. The company owns a portfolio of renewable power-generating facilities throughout the world. It is primarily focused on hydroelectric power operations, but also owns and operates wind, solar, distributed generation, and storage facilities.
10. Daqo New Energy Corp. (DQ)
- Revenue (TTM): $4.14 biilion
- Net Income (TTM): $1.63 billion
- Market Cap: $3.46 billion
- 1-Year Trailing Total Return: 10.16%
- Exchange: New York Stock Exchange
Daqo New Energy provides the solar PV industry with high-purity polysilicon, calling itself one of the world's low-cost producers. Manufacturing takes place in Xinjiang, China, with a production capacity of 70,000 metric tons. Once produced, Daqo's polysilicon is used to make solutions for solar power, such as cells and wafers. Founded in 2008, Daqo New Energy is headquartered in Shanghai.
